What is a Built-in Oven?
A built-in oven is a home appliance designed to be installed into kitchen cabinetry, offering it a structured look and freeing up counter area. Unlike traditional freestanding ovens, which stand alone and are frequently large, built-in ovens fit flush with cabinetry for a more best integrated oven uk look. They are offered in different sizes, designs, and functions, catering to a wide variety of cooking requirements and kitchen designs.

Setup Considerations
Choosing to install a built-in oven involves numerous factors to consider to make sure that it fits perfectly within the kitchen. Essential aspects include:
- Cabinet Dimensions: Accurate measurement of the cabinet area required for the oven is crucial for a correct fit.
- Power Supply: Built-in ovens typically require a devoted power supply; consulting a licensed electrician may be required.
- Ventilation: Ensure that the oven's ventilation requirements are satisfied to promote safe operation.
- Regional Building Codes: Compliance with local codes is important when setting up any kitchen appliance.
It's strongly advised that setup be performed by experts to make sure safety and adherence to manufacturer requirements.
Maintenance of Built-in Ovens
Maintaining built-in ovens is important to guarantee their durability and operation. Below are some suggestions for efficient upkeep:
- Regular Cleaning: Wipe down surfaces after each use to prevent build-up; think about self-cleaning alternatives if available.
- Check Seals: Inspect the oven door seals routinely for wear and tear to maintain efficiency and prevent heat loss.
- Adjust Temperature: Occasionally check and change oven temperature level settings if cooking outcomes are irregular.
- Expert Servicing: Schedule routine maintenance with certified service technicians for electrical components and deeper cleansing.
Frequently Asked Questions (FAQs)
Q1: How do I pick the right size built-in oven for my kitchen?
A1: Measure the available cabinet space and consider the cooking routines of your family. Single or double ovens are common choices based upon meal preparation needs.
Q2: Are built-in ovens more energy-efficient than freestanding ones?
A2: Built-in ovens can be more energy-efficient due to better insulation and advanced cooking innovation; nevertheless, real effectiveness depends on the specific model and use.
Q3: Can built-in ovens be installed anywhere in the kitchen?
A3: Built-in ovens need particular cabinets and might require a devoted power source, so preparing their positioning thoroughly within the kitchen layout is important.
Q4: What kind of upkeep do built-in ovens require?
A4: Regular cleansing, examining door seals, calibrating temperature levels, and expert servicing as needed are all elements of proper maintenance.
